Wear a seatbelt and don’t text and drive

Cell phone use and a lack of seatbelt use had more than 25 drivers pinged with fines in Masterton on Tuesday. Police were operating checkpoints outside the Z petrol station on Chapel St, State Highway 2, at about 6pm. Within a couple of hours, officers issued six people with fines for using cell phones and another 21 without seatbelts.

Wairarapa Police Area Commander Scott Miller said the district road policing team were running an operation focused on speed, restraints and cell phone use. He said the team from Hutt and Wairarapa was “anything upwards of 40 staff” and included a prevention team that visited the region regularly.

“They come over en masse. It’s good and high visibility.”

A police spokesperson said the checkpoint was part of a police roading strategy to make roads safer for all drivers.
